About
St. Teresa’s Special School is a dedicated primary‑level special‑needs institution operating under the ethos and patronage of Ability West. The school provides a nurturing, inclusive environment for approximately 48 pupils, with a strong emphasis on developing living, functional and independent skills alongside the national curriculum. Teaching and support staff work collaboratively to create a holistic community where each child can reach their fullest potential, using best‑practice approaches tailored to individual needs. The school’s programme is enriched by a vibrant calendar of activities, including sensory adventures, immersive theatre visits and regular class‑based projects that foster creativity and social interaction. Classrooms are organised by colour‑coded “flower” themes (e.g., Daisy, Rose, Sunflower) to create a warm, recognisable setting for pupils. Facilities are designed to support both academic learning and therapeutic interventions, ensuring a caring atmosphere that promotes confidence, independence and personal growth.
